WebApr 20, 2024 · Pulaskis. A pulaskis is a specialized hand tool that is created for fighting wildfires. It consists of a strong handle of wood, plastic, or fiberglass which is topped with a head that combines an axe and an adze. One side of the head has a cutting edge while the other, known as the grubbing edge, serves as a tool to cut trenches or dig out ... WebPersonal Protective Equipment includes fire resistant pants and shirts, a helmet, eye protection, gloves, leather boots, and fire shelter.
